>> >> The straightforward version:
>> >>
>> >>    row =. ,&(,:^:(2 > #@$))
>> >>
>> >> The shorter but ugly (and slower) version:
>> >>
>> >>    row =. ;@,&:(<@,:"1)
>> >>
>> >> The beautiful but slowest version:
>> >>
>> >>    row =. ,&.:(<"1)
>> >>
